DESCRIPTION:

It emphasizes the frequency-domain design and methods based on Bode integrals, loop shaping and nonlinear dynamic compensation. This text describes the design and implementation of high-performance feedback controllers for engineering systems. The book also supplies numerous problems with practcal applications, illustrations and plots, together with MATLAB simulation and design examples.
